From 276bcce2a40a9973421eaedb8d49e18dbb64609d Mon Sep 17 00:00:00 2001 From: "Dustin C. Hatch" Date: Wed, 10 Aug 2022 18:02:55 -0500 Subject: [PATCH] pkg/victoriametrics: Fix up vmalert unit file I really bundled the `vmalert.service` unit file. I obviously copied it from `vmagent.service` but didn't finish editing it. --- package/victoriametrics/vmalert.service | 9 +++++---- 1 file changed, 5 insertions(+), 4 deletions(-) diff --git a/package/victoriametrics/vmalert.service b/package/victoriametrics/vmalert.service index 66513b4..66b8707 100644 --- a/package/victoriametrics/vmalert.service +++ b/package/victoriametrics/vmalert.service @@ -6,14 +6,15 @@ After=network-online.target [Service] Type=exec +Environment=datasource_url=http://localhost:8428 +Environment=notifier_url=http://localhost:9093 Environment=httpListenAddr=[::1]:8880 Environment=loggerDisableTimestamps=true +Environment=rule=/etc/victoria-metrics/rules/*.yml EnvironmentFile=-/etc/sysconfig/vmalert -ExecStart=/usr/bin/vmagent -enableTCP6 -envflag.enable +ExecStart=/usr/bin/vmalert -enableTCP6 -envflag.enable Restart=on-failure -User=victoriametrics -Group=victoriametrics -LimitNOFILE=1048576 +DynamicUser=yes CapabilityBoundingSet= DeviceAllow=